About North Tustin, CA Real Estate

North Tustin is an unincorporated area with excellent schools and hillside homes. Features family neighborhoods and Orange County location.

Today, North Tustin has 2 homes for rent at a median rent of $14,500/mo, typically leasing in about 186 days.

Why Live in North Tustin?

  • Excellent schools
  • Hillside homes
  • Family neighborhoods
  • Unincorporated

Housing Tenure in North Tustin

Homeownership is significantly higher than average—this is a homeowner-dominated market with more long-term residents.

HomeownersRenters

88%

Homeowners

12%

Renters

Homeownership is 32.5% higher than the California average (55.5%)

Higher ownership rates often reflect more stable neighborhoods and longer-term residents.

8,926 households (2023)
